Comprehending Mobility Scooters
Before diving into the acquiring process, it's essential to comprehend what mobility scooters are and how they can benefit you. Mobility scooters are motorized cars developed to help people with walking difficulties. They can be found in various types, each matched for different needs and environments. The primary types consist of:
3-Wheel Scooters: These are more maneuverable and are ideal for indoor use or narrow spaces.4-Wheel Scooters: Providing much better stability, these are suitable for outside use and rougher surfaces.Travel Scooters: Compact and lightweight, they are easy to disassemble and transfer, making them ideal for travel.Sturdy Scooters: Designed for people who weigh more or need additional support, these scooters offer robust construction and higher weight capacity.Benefits of Mobility ScootersImproved Independence: Mobility scooters enable users to take a trip longer ranges without fatigue, lowering the requirement for help.Enhanced Quality of Life: Users can delight in greater liberty to participate in social activities, go shopping, or simply explore their environments.Security and Comfort: Features like adjustable seats, headlights, and anti-tip systems make sure a safe and comfy ride.Cost-efficient: Compared to other mobility aids, scooters can be a cost-efficient long-lasting investment.Steps to Buy a Mobility Scooter Near You

Examine Safety Features
Brakes and Speed Controls: Ensure the scooter has reputable brakes and speed controls to keep you safe.Lighting and Signals: Look for designs with great lighting and turn signals, particularly if you plan to utilize the scooter during the night or in busy locations.Anti-Tip Systems: These are vital for maintaining stability, specifically on unequal surface areas.FAQs

Q: What maintenance is needed for a mobility scooter?
Battery: Regularly charge the battery and replace it as needed.Tires: Check tire pressure and condition, and change them if they show indications of wear.Brakes and Speed Controls: Inspect and keep these elements to ensure they work correctly.Cleanliness: Keep the scooter tidy and dry to prevent corrosion and extend its lifespan.
